Understanding Finland's Duality: Light in Summer, Darkness in Winter
However, the charm of Finland doesn't end with the summer nights. The stark contrast is felt in the winter months when the sun barely graces the sky. Imagine waking up at 11 a.m. to find that it’s still dark outside. This duality can be a bit of an adjustment for many travelers but offers an authentic glimpse into the Finnish lifestyle. The locals have mastered living in harmony with nature, making it easier for visitors to appreciate the beauty of each season.
Crossing the Road: Cultural Nuances for Tourists
As an affectionate nod to travelers, embracing local customs can greatly enhance your experience. In Finland, even if there are no cars in sight, pedestrians wait for the green light to cross. It might feel odd, especially for those coming from more lax regions, but participating in this little cultural quirk helps you blend in with the locals. This attention to rules emphasizes the respect Finns have for their environment and fellow citizens.
